COMM 4600 - Media Ethics

Institution:
Austin Peay State University
Subject:
Communication Arts
Description:
Description: An in-depth examination of ethical principles and conduct as they apply to mass media. Topics covered include codes of ethics, forces which affect ethical decision-making in media, consequences of ethical decisions, and media responsibility.
